Indore and Udaipur Achieve Wetland City Accreditation
- Recently, Indore and Udaipur became the first Indian cities to be accredited as Wetland Cities under the Ramsar Convention, a significant recognition for their commitment to sustainable urban development.
- Indore and Udaipur have earned a place on the global list of 31 Wetland Cities, marking a historic achievement for India’s ecological efforts.
